It was the small details that make the difference .
Crown Paints wanted to create a room visualisation tool for use on their website that was far more advanced, interactive and immersive than previous photographic versions. The rooms had to be convincing and authentic and avoid the 'over-perfect' look often associated with computer generated interior images.
Taking a lead from Crown, we built a range of room sets based on supplied mood boards and began a process of massaging the material into believable scenes. However, it was always going to be the small 'real-life' details that will make the difference from conventional 'over-perfect' virtual interiors; a handbag at the side of a chair, an open drawer with clothing hanging over the top, childrens toys on the floor.
